Top Professional Skills Every Mulesoft Senior Developer Should Cultivate

The rapidly evolving digital landscape demands that Mulesoft senior developers not only excel in their technical prowess but also enhance various professional skills essential for leadership roles. As integration becomes a cornerstone of business operations, developers need to focus on a harmonious blend of technical and managerial skills to propel their careers and effectively lead projects. In this guide, we’ll delve into the key professional skills vital for senior Mulesoft developers and how mastering them can set you apart in your career.

1. Mastery of Integration Strategies

Integration strategies are at the core of Mulesoft development. Senior developers must cultivate a deeper understanding of integration patterns, orchestration, and API-led connectivity approaches. It is crucial to be proficient in designing robust integration solutions that align with business needs while ensuring scalability and maintainability. Additionally, understanding the nuances of microservices architecture and event-driven frameworks will enhance your ability to deliver cutting-edge solutions.

2. Advanced Problem-Solving Skills

Being a senior developer often means being the go-to person for resolving complex issues. Enhancing your problem-solving capabilities involves a methodical approach to diagnosing, analyzing, and proposing solutions for technical challenges. Familiarity with debugging tools and techniques, along with a systematic troubleshooting mindset, is essential. The ability to foresee potential issues and implement preventative measures is indicative of advanced problem-solving prowess.

3. Effective Communication and Collaboration

Communication plays a pivotal role in collaborative work environments. Senior developers must refine their ability to articulate ideas clearly to both technical and non-technical stakeholders. This includes writing comprehensive documentation, leading meetings, and providing insightful feedback. Collaboration involves working seamlessly within diverse teams, thus it’s crucial to cultivate a team-oriented mindset while respecting diverse viewpoints and fostering an inclusive work culture.

4. Leadership and Mentorship

Leadership in a senior role goes beyond managing teams. It involves inspiring and guiding teams towards the successful completion of projects. Develop a strong mentorship ethic to help nurture juniors by sharing knowledge, providing support, and fostering an environment conducive to learning. Building these leadership skills also involves setting an example by displaying integrity, empathy, and strategic insight.

5. Continuous Learning and Adaptability

The technology sector is ever-changing, and staying relevant means embracing a mindset of continuous learning. Staying abreast with the latest Mulesoft updates, industry trends, and emerging technologies is crucial. Adaptability is key, requiring openness to new ideas and pivoting strategies in response to changing environments. This ensures you stay agile in your approach to innovation.

6. Project Management Proficiency

Senior developers often juggle multiple projects, making project management proficiency necessary. Understanding frameworks like Agile and Scrum can enhance your ability to manage tasks efficiently. Skills include planning, executing, monitoring, and closing projects while ensuring alignment with goals. Effective time management and risk assessment are part of this skill set, ensuring project objectives are met despite constraints.

7. Security and Quality Assurance Awareness

As systems become more interconnected, ensuring robust security and quality becomes critical. Senior developers need to incorporate security best practices and quality assurance processes into the development lifecycle. This includes being proficient in conducting code reviews, implementing automated testing, and understanding vulnerability management, ensuring solutions are not only functional but secure and reliable.

8. Critical Thinking and Innovation

Innovation stems from the ability to think critically and creatively. Senior developers should challenge existing paradigms and push the envelope on finding innovative solutions that cater to complex business problems. Leveraging critical thinking helps in evaluating approaches, making informed decisions, and driving the adoption of breakthrough technologies.

9. Comprehensive Business Acumen

Developing an understanding of the business landscape is critical. This entails understanding industry-specific challenges, business objectives, and how technology solutions align with these goals. With profound business acumen, senior developers can propose strategic solutions that deliver business value and articulate the ROI of technical projects to stakeholders.


Conclusion:

Mastering these professional skills will empower Mulesoft senior developers to effectively lead projects, mentor teams, and drive meaningful outcomes for their organizations. These competencies go beyond technical prowess and prepare developers for leadership roles, ensuring they can navigate the complexities of the digital transformation era successfully. Cultivating these skills is an investment in personal development that translates into organizational success.

expertiaLogo

Made with heart image from India for the World

Expertia AI Technologies Pvt. Ltd, Sector 1, HSR Layout,
Bangalore 560101
/landingPage/Linkedin.svg/landingPage/newTwitter.svg/landingPage/Instagram.svg

© 2025 Expertia AI. Copyright and rights reserved

© 2025 Expertia AI. Copyright and rights reserved